Python tuple: Exercise-7 with Solution
Write a Python program to get the 4th element and 4th element from last of a tuple.
Sample Solution:-
Python Code:
#Get an item of the tuple
tuplex = ["w", 3, "r", "e", "s", "o", "u", "r", "c", "e"]
print[tuplex]
#Get item [4th element]of the tuple by index
item = tuplex[3]
print[item]
#Get item [4th element from last]by index negative
item1 = tuplex[-4]
print[item1]
Sample Output:
['w', 3, 'r', 'e', 's', 'o', 'u', 'r', 'c', 'e'] e u

""" 1. Write a Python program to create a tuple. """ my_empty_tuple = [] my_another_empty_tuple = tuple[] my_single_tuple = 'abc', my_multiple_tuple = 'abc', 'bcd', 'xyz' my_multiple_tuple_with_braktes = ['abc', 'bcd', 'xyz'] my_list = [1, 2, 3, 3, 4] my_tuple_from_list = tuple[my_list] print[my_empty_tuple, type[my_empty_tuple], '\n', my_another_empty_tuple, type[my_another_empty_tuple], '\n', my_single_tuple, type[my_single_tuple], '\n', my_multiple_tuple, type[my_multiple_tuple], '\n', my_multiple_tuple_with_braktes, type[my_multiple_tuple_with_braktes], '\n', my_tuple_from_list, type[my_tuple_from_list]] """ 2. Write a Python program to create a tuple with different data types. """ my_tuple = ['abc', 1, 4.56, ['a', 'b', 'c'], True] print[my_tuple] for i in my_tuple: print[i, 'type is', type[i]] """ 3. Write a Python program to create a tuple with numbers and print one item. """ from random import randint my_tuple = [1, 2, 3, 3, 4] print[my_tuple[randint[0, len[my_tuple]-1]]] """ 4. Write a Python program to unpack a tuple in several variables. """ my_tuple = ['a', 'b'] var1, var2 = my_tuple print[var1, var2] """ 5. Write a Python program to add an item in a tuple. """ my_tuple = ['a', 'b'] my_new_tuple = my_tuple + ['c',] print[my_new_tuple] """ 6. Write a Python program to convert a tuple to a string. """ my_tuple = ['a', 'b'] my_string = ''.join[my_tuple] print[my_string] """ 7. Write a Python program to get the 4th element and 4th element from last of a tuple. """ my_tuple = tuple['abcdefgh'] print[my_tuple] print['4th element is', my_tuple[3]] print['4th to last element is', my_tuple[-4]] """ 8. Write a Python program to create the colon of a tuple. """ my_tuple = [':',] my_colon, = my_tuple print[my_colon] """ 9. Write a Python program to find the repeated items of a tuple. """ my_tuple = [1, 1, 2, 3, 4, 4, 5] repeated_items = [] for i in my_tuple: if my_tuple.count[i] > 1: repeated_items.append[i] print[set[repeated_items]] """ 10. Write a Python program to check whether an element exists within a tuple. """ my_tuple = [1, 2, 3, 4, 5] if 2 in my_tuple: print['2 is in', my_tuple] else: print['2 is NOT in', my_tuple] if 6 in my_tuple: print['6 is in', my_tuple] else: print['6 is NOT in', my_tuple] """ 11. Write a Python program to convert a list to a tuple. """ my_list = [1, 2, 3, 4, 5] my_tuple = tuple[my_list] print[my_tuple] """ 12. Write a Python program to remove an item from a tuple. """ my_tuple = [1, 2, 3, 4, 5] # to remove number 3 my_new_tuple = my_tuple[:my_tuple.index[3]] + my_tuple[my_tuple.index[3]+1:] print[my_new_tuple] """ 13. Write a Python program to slice a tuple. """ my_tuple = tuple['axbxcx'] print[my_tuple[::2]] """ 14. Write a Python program to find the index of an item of a tuple. """ my_tuple = ['a', 'b'] print[my_tuple.index['a']] """ 15. Write a Python program to find the length of a tuple. """ my_tuple = ['a', 'b'] print[len[my_tuple]] """ 16. Write a Python program to convert a tuple to a dictionary. """ my_tuple = ['a', 1, 'b', 2] my_dict = {} for i in range[0, len[my_tuple], 2]: my_dict[my_tuple[i]] = my_tuple[i+1] print[my_dict] """ 17. Write a Python program to unzip a list of tuples into individual lists. """ my_list = [[1, 2], ['a', 'b'], [True, False]] new_list = [] for i in my_list: new_list.append[list[i]] print[*new_list] """ 18. Write a Python program to reverse a tuple. """ my_tuple = [1, 2, 3, 4] reversed_tuple = my_tuple[::-1] print[reversed_tuple] """ 19. Write a Python program to convert a list of tuples into a dictionary. """ # solution 1 for unique keys my_list = [['a', 1], ['b', 2]] my_dict = {i[0]:i[1] for i in my_list} print[my_dict] # solution 2 for same key appearing in several tuples my_list = [['a', 1], ['b', 2], ['a', 5]] my_dict = {} for i in my_list: my_dict.setdefault[i[0],[]].append[i[1]] print[my_dict] """ 20. Write a Python program to print a tuple with string formatting. Sample tuple : [100, 200, 300] Output : This is a tuple [100, 200, 300] """ my_tuple = [100, 200, 300] print['This is a tuple {}'.format[my_tuple]] """ 21. Write a Python program to replace last value of tuples in a list. Sample list: [[10, 20, 40], [40, 50, 60], [70, 80, 90]] Expected Output: [[10, 20, 100], [40, 50, 100], [70, 80, 100]] """ my_list = [[10, 20, 40], [40, 50, 60], [70, 80, 90]] new_list = [i[:len[i]-1]+[100,] for i in my_list] print[new_list] """ 22. Write a Python program to remove an empty tuple[s] from a list of tuples. Sample data: [[], [], ['',], ['a', 'b'], ['a', 'b', 'c'], ['d']] Expected output: [['',], ['a', 'b'], ['a', 'b', 'c'], 'd'] """ my_list = [[], [], ['',], ['a', 'b'], ['a', 'b', 'c'], ['d']] new_list = [i for i in my_list if i] print[new_list] """ 23. Write a Python program to sort a listof tuples by the float element. Sample data: [['item1', '12.20'], ['item2', '15.10'], ['item3', '24.5']] Expected Output: [['item3', '24.5'], ['item2', '15.10'], ['item1', '12.20']] """ my_list = [['item1', '12.20'], ['item2', '15.10'], ['item3', '24.5']] my_list.sort[key=lambda x: x[1], reverse=True] print[my_list] """ 24. Write a Python program to count the elements in a list until an element is a tuple. """ my_list = [1, 2, 3, [4,], 5, 6] counter = 0 for i in my_list: if not isinstance[i, tuple]: counter += 1 else: break print[counter]
